I purchased this hand cream after hearing great things about it from friends and family. My hands were extremely dry and the skin was cracked and even bleeding in some places. I have to wash my hands rather often and it has caused severely dry skin that no other hand creams or moisturizers have seemed to help. After about a week of using the product daily, my skin had begun to heal and was more hydrated than it had ever been before. It provided such relief and has been keeping my hands nice and moisturized ever since, no more cracked or bleeding skin even with the frequent hand washing. The product comes in a flat, round pot and is colorless and fragrance free. Another great thing about it is that it's not at all greasy, and it absorbs into the skin quickly. It can cause some mild stinging if applied to very dry or sore parts of your hands, but the directions on the label state that this is normal as long as the stinging is not excessive. I would highly recommend this product for those who are in a profession that requires frequent hand washing, or in my case, for Moms who are fighting the good fight against the spreading of germs! -

These false eyelashes are one of my all time favorites! They are made by House Of Lashes (you can order from their website houseoflashes.com) and they are in the style called Iconic. They come in an adorable pink package that looks like a dollhouse, and the tray that holds the lashes is very durable. These are synthetic and they are in a very full and fluffy criss cross pattern. One thing I dislike about them is that the lash band is extremely thick and inflexible, which makes them very hard to apply and keep in place. They're rather heavy and can be uncomfortable if worn for long periods of time. I definitely do not recommend them to anyone who is new with false lashes. I had them for months before I figured out how to apply them properly. I found that I didn't need to use any extra glue to compensate for the thickness of the band, I just had to wait longer than usual to allow the glue to become tacky enough. I would definitely recommend using a quality glue with these, such as Duo adhesive. Overall, once you get the hang of applying them, these lashes will be your new favorite I promise! -

I received a 237mL bottle of AcneFree Oil-Free Acne Cleanser for free from ChickAdvisor to review. It retails for around 8-10$ on Amazon. I began using this acne wash as soon as I received it, in place of my usual Neutrogena Oil Free Acne Wash, and I am sold on it! My previous acne wash was okay, but I found it so drying that I could not use it every single day. Products that lather leave my face feeling tight and dry, but this product does not do that. It is more of a cream cleanser, and doesn't get too bubbly. The lack of lathering definitely makes a difference to the amount of hydration that I am left with after cleansing. It states right on the front of the bottle that it is a Benzoyl Peroxide Lotion, so this product almost works as a cleanser and a moisturizer in one, although I still do use a moisturizer after it. Another huge plus for this product is the fact that it is fragrance free. There are no perfume ingredients in this product, which is an absolute must for most of us with sensitive skin. Perfumes tend to break out sensitive skin, which would obviously not be a favorable factor in a cleanser designed to fight acne. As for this product treating breakouts, I definitely noticed a decline in my larger breakouts. However, I did not notice much of a difference with white & black heads, but the product label doesn't claim to treat those. It also definitely holds true to its claim of being oil free, I do not feel oily after using it, nor do I feel too dried out. Overall, I am a fan of this product and I will continue to use it and purchase it myself in the future. -

This is the most unique nail polish that I have ever seen/owned! It is more of a top coat than a nail polish, the base is just a clear polish. However, it is full of many different sized "glitter" pieces in opaque black and teal. All of the glitter pieces are hexagon shaped and are sized differently, there are huge pieces, tiny pieces, and every size in between. It is best to apply this product in a tapping motion in order to place the glitter/confetti contents on your nail instead of just pushing them around. A few layers are needed and you definitely need a thick, clear top coat or two. Looks great on its own or over colored polish. Beware: DO NOT cook or clean without gloves while wearing this. It DOES chip if not properly sealed. -

Firstly, let's start with the "directions". It states on the bottle: Shake well, dispense to fingertip, apply to face. That's not very informative besides it saying to apply with fingers. I tried to apply this with my finger, and it does not blend out at all. You can clearly see where you initially dotted the foundation onto your face, it dries on almost instantly and looks streaky like fake tanner. Next I tried a foundation brush, a flat top kabuki, and again it streaked. Finally I tried using a Beauty Blender sponge and this applied it best, although it was still not a pleasant application. This is nowhere near a full coverage foundation, so forget this one if you like coverage. It has a very orange undertone, but it does dry matte. I find the formula much too watery, and it smells like interior wall paint...yuck! The applicator is very odd as well, just a wand with a teardrop shaped piece of plastic at the end which the product drips from onto your finger. I will not be repurchasing, nor do I recommend this product. Maybelline has many great foundations, this is definite a miss for them. -

e.l.f. Matte Lip Color is a good find for the price. I bought this from e.l.f.'s website for $3, so price wise you really can't get much better than that. It is a dryer lipstick than a non-matte lipstick, but that is to be expected. In my experience, this product goes on best on freshly exfoliated and moisturized lips. If you have any dry or cracked areas on your lip, this product just builds up in the creases and makes the imperfections even more obvious, rather than covering it up. I would also recommend that if you're going to wear this when you're out for an extended period of time, do yourself a favor and bring it along with you. You're definitely going to need to touch up this lipstick, as it keeps getting drier and crack while you're wearing it, and that doesn't look so hot. So overall, for the price its great, just make sure you're well moisturized and have it nearby! -
